Transaction 87933dafb31ef6fdc79cc1a49299844d63259c052d017814953ad8ab75967971
1 Input
2 Outputs
- 87933dafb31ef6fdc79cc1a49299844d63259c052d017814953ad8ab75967971:0
- 87933dafb31ef6fdc79cc1a49299844d63259c052d017814953ad8ab75967971:1
value 206496
address 14p7g6wkcvriHHcLaPbdWadQxF9C7y6zwy
value 685504
address 18egACc3MBq4MfiNT37B4i1NpFXrigDwLx